Nigerian Police has said that 12 people suspected to be members of the Indigenous People of Biafra (IPOB), were arrested on Tuesday in Enugu.
The state command’s spokesman, Mr Ebere Amarizu, stated this in a statement he signed and made available to newsmen. He said that the suspects were arrested during their ‘sit-at-home’ campaign at the Ogbette Main Market in Enugu.
Amarizu claimed that the suspects had gone into the market with a public address system and ordered the traders to observe a sit-at-home directive on Sept. 23.
